Philips RespirTech works with healthcare teams, patients, and caregivers to provide effective airway clearance therapy with the Philips InCourage system. InCourage vest therapy is designed for simple, safe, and effective airway secretion clearance for patients with a wide range of chronic respiratory conditions including cystic fibrosis, certain neuromotor/neuromuscular disorders, COPD, and bronchiectasis.
